Cost-Effectiveness: Comparing the Financial Facets of Dental Implants and Dentures



If you're considering dental implants or dentures, you may be asking yourself which option is much more cost-efficient. When it involves cost, it's important to consider both the initial financial investment and the long-term expenses.

Oral implants tend to have a greater upfront expense contrasted to dentures. This is due to the fact that the procedure of dental implant positioning entails surgical procedure and the use of high-grade materials. However, it's worth keeping in mind that dental implants are designed to be a lasting option. They're more long lasting and can last a lifetime with correct care, minimizing the need for regular replacements or repair work.

On the other hand, dentures may have a lower preliminary expense, yet they may need adjustments, relining, or perhaps replacement in time, which can add up in regards to recurring expenditures.

Eventually, the cost-effectiveness of dental implants versus dentures depends upon your private needs and preferences, as well as your long-term dental wellness goals.

2. Dentures: Dentures, on the other hand, are detachable appliances that change missing out on teeth. While they can be an affordable choice, they typically have a much shorter lifespan contrasted to implants. Dentures might need to be changed every 5-7 years due to deterioration.

3. Maintenance: Oral implants call for regular brushing, flossing, and dental exams, much like all-natural teeth. Dentures require daily cleaning and soaking to stop bacteria buildup.

4. Bone Health and wellness: Oral implants promote the jawbone, avoiding bone loss and protecting face framework. Dentures, nevertheless, don't offer the same degree of excitement, which can bring about bone loss over time.

Oral Health Advantages: Evaluating the Effect of Oral Implants and Dentures on Overall Oral Health



Keeping proper dental health is important in assessing the impact of oral implants and dentures on your overall oral wellness.



Oral implants provide considerable dental health benefits as they work like all-natural teeth, stimulating the jawbone and stopping bone loss. This assists in keeping the structure and stability of your jaw, which consequently supports your face attributes.

With oral implants, you can take pleasure in a more all-natural attacking and chewing experience, permitting you to eat a wider series of foods conveniently. In addition, dental implants don't require any kind of special cleansing techniques; you can just clean and floss them like your natural teeth.

On the other hand, dentures call for special treatment and cleansing, as they need to be removed and cleansed independently. Dentures can additionally cause gum tissue irritation and pain if not properly fitted.
